AmpereHour, a battery energy storage systems company founded in 2017 by four IIT Bombay alumni, has been building solutions for a crucial problem: how to store excess solar energy for later use. The company's headquarters are in Pune, Maharashtra and it has a team of Ayush Misra, Rahul Shelke, Harshal Thakur, and Neehar Jathar.
India's Ministry of Power now requires solar farms to include co-located storage equal to one-tenth of the installed capacity, for at least two hours. AmpereHour has seized this opportunity, deploying more than 40 MWh of storage and having around 1,000 MWh in execution across 50 sites. Its customers range from major corporations such as IndiGrid, Cummins, Siemens, Coca-Cola, Amazon, and BRPL.
The company's hardware is modular and referred to as the AH-Stack, designed to be combined into installations of varying sizes. This allows the same product to cater to both a factory's backup power needs and a utility's grid-scale storage requirements. The company's software, ELINA, is its differentiating factor. It optimizes battery performance, integrates renewable generation, provides backup power, and supports grid stability.
AmpereHour handles installation itself, providing engineering, procurement, and construction services, which sets it apart from other storage providers. For customers buying storage for the first time, this removes the hardest part of the purchase.
